speed of faster train is average of both, how?????????

Question:
Two trains, each 100 m long, pass each other on parallel lines. If they are going in the same direction, the faster one takes one minute to pass the other completely. If they are going in different directions, they completely pass each other in 3 seconds. Find the speed of faster train in kmph.
Options:
A) 95.5 kmph         
B) 99.5 kmph
C) 126 kmph
D) 120.7 kmph
Solution:

R1 = \(\cfrac{100+100}{60}\) = \(\cfrac{200}{60}\)= \(\cfrac{10}{3}\) R2 = \(\cfrac{100+100}{3}\) = \(\cfrac{200}{3}\) m/s

Speed of faster train = \(\cfrac{\cfrac{10}{3}+\cfrac{200}{3}}{2}\) = \(\cfrac{210}{6}\) = \(\cfrac{105}{3}\)

\(\cfrac{105}{3}\) × \(\cfrac{18}{5}\) = 126 kmph.
